if you dont daily drive your car, I would take the winsor and break it down, invest in some nice pistons, crank and rods. stroke to at least 408, take the heads, if their aftermarket, from your 302 and put them on. You need to have the bolt holes drilled out to 1/2 and get some newbolts or studs. buy a trick flow track heat intake manifold for a 351W(this is important because of different deck height) tb,maf,24# or 30# injectors...all the goodies. save some money and do it right dude. Puting it in perspective, you will get crappy gas mileage but who cares lol you will be having a blast
